An interview by Natascha Marxer with Markus Andreas Walser and Enrico Luca Kindle on ten years of walsermedia AG | Pixel Perfect Solutions, digital expertise, and the partnership with Liechtenstein Marketing.
Natascha Marxer: Walsermedia has been around for ten years now. Can you tell us a little about how it all began?
Markus Andreas Walser: Yes, I founded walsermedia in Liechtenstein in 2014. Shortly thereafter, Enrico Luca Kindle joined as a partner, and we decided to grow the company together. From the very beginning, our goal was to offer digital solutions that are customized and precisely tailored to our clients’ needs.
Natascha Marxer: Your website features the motto “Technology meets precision and personality.” What does that mean for your work and for your customers?
Enrico Luca Kindle: That means we develop technical solutions that
meet our customers' exact needs. This includes websites and web applications that we develop, host, maintain, and support from start to finish.
Natascha Marxer: Your clients come from a wide variety of industries—what specific challenges and needs do they bring to the table?
Enrico Luca Kindle: Our clients are very diverse. For example, we work for the Liechtenstein Chamber of Trustees, the Liechtenstein Chamber of Industry and Commerce, and the municipality of Triesenberg. In addition, we work with many SMEs, for whom we develop websites in collaboration with graphic design agencies that they can maintain themselves. Custom developments such as digital customer portals or simple CRMs are increasingly in demand, as standard solutions are not always cheaper or more advantageous.
Natascha Marxer: What core competencies particularly distinguish walsermedia?
Markus Andreas Walser: Professional support and precision are our top priorities. When developing websites, we place great emphasis on so-called “pixel-perfect” designs, which means that every detail of the digital interface is designed and programmed to match the graphic design agency’s specifications exactly—down to the individual pixel. Added to this is our professional support: Our clients appreciate how efficiently and seamlessly we resolve technical issues.
Natascha Marxer: Security is a major issue in the digital world. How do you ensure it in practice?
Markus Andreas Walser: Security begins with code development and extends through the server architecture to the entire infrastructure. Since we manage our own servers, we can implement all necessary security measures directly and monitor them continuously. This is how we ensure long-term, stable security for our customers.
